Transaction 7024bb625effc36a85106a8c75374bf42b5c0778bf7ab35f54c39fb6e03514b2
1 Input
1 Output
-
7024bb625effc36a85106a8c75374bf42b5c0778bf7ab35f54c39fb6e03514b2:0
- value
- 1380472
- script pubkey
- OP_0 OP_PUSHBYTES_20 59d26bf71b0c92dc922238dafa058d5915ee6f4f
- address
- bc1qt8fxhacmpjfdey3z8rd05pvdty27um60avk8sx